description |
Measurements of leaf, wood, moss, lichen, root and whole ecosystem respiration made in tussock tundra near Imnavait Creek during the growing seasons of 2010, 2011 and 2012. Measurements were made in a closed system in complete darkness using custom designed chambers. Chambers were plumbed to a LI-8100 analyzer control unit (LI-COR Environmental, Lincoln, NE). Nomenclature for vascular plants follows Hulten (1968), while that for mosses follows Vitt et al. (1988). |
